Can employers face liability when a cyber-attacker steals funds from an employee's individual 401(k) account?

October 18, 2023

Retirement plans face increased risks for cyber-attacks resulting in theft of plan assets. Few entities can keep up with the pace set by cyber-criminals for theft from accounts, and security requirements for industries protecting funds change often and rapidly. When hackers steal plan funds through individual participants' accounts, what responsibility does the employer have for the theft?

Former Chief Justice Cheri Beasley To Join Haynsworth Sinkler Boyd

September 27, 2023

Cheri Beasley PortraitHaynsworth Sinkler Boyd, P.A. is pleased to announce that Cheri Beasley, former Chief Justice of the North Carolina Supreme Court, will join the firm in January 2024 as a Shareholder. She will be based in the firm’s Raleigh office and focus her practice on commercial litigation and economic development, as well as mediation and arbitration work. Beasley is currently serving as a Fall 2023 Resident Fellow of the Institute of Politics at Harvard University Kennedy School of Government.
